§ 115.03 LICENSES.
   (A)   No person shall engage in the business of peddler, solicitor or canvasser in the village without first having obtained a license permit therefor.
   (B)   When the applicant is fully qualified, the license shall be issued forthwith.
   (C)   The Village Board of Trustees, after consideration of the application and all information obtained relative thereto, shall deny the application if the applicant does not possess the qualifications for the license as required in this subchapter and that the issuance of a license to the applicant would not be in accord with the intent and purpose of this subchapter.
   (D)   No license shall be issued to any person who has been convicted of a commission of a felony under the laws of this or any other state or law of the United States within five years of the date of the application; nor to any person who has been convicted of a violation of any of the provisions of this subchapter, nor to any person whose license issued hereunder has been revoked previously.
   (E)   The fee for licenses under this subchapter shall be $250 per permit.
